Intelligent Electronic Devices (IEDs) are vital components in modern
electrical substations, collectively responsible for monitoring electrical
parameters and performing protective functions. As a result, ensuring the
integrity of IEDs is an essential criteria. While standards like IEC 61850 and
IEC 60870-5-104 establish cyber-security protocols for secure information
exchange in IED-based power systems, the physical integrity of IEDs is often
overlooked, leading to a rise in counterfeit and tainted electronic products.
